In case you have forgotten what GLS is all about herewith a brief summary:
Global Logistics Shield, a Hong Kong based provider of International Insolvency Protection Plans for the freight industry, is pleased to announce the approval of the first 4 members in the plan. GLS is an insurance program not too different than traditional credit insurance. Through the GLS plan members are covered up to $55,000 per insolvency occurrence when working with any other GLS member. The best way to describe GLS is a member based credit insurance plan, protecting all of its members from insolvency when working with other GLS members at a cost of only $500 per year. Global Logistics Shield screens all of its potential members through their partnership with International Freight Credit, a US based provider of Business Information Reports, Global Payment Solutions and International Debt Collections.
Traditional Credit Insurance can cost thousands every year and all coverage is contingent on the underwriter approving your customer, and still you are at the mercy of the insurer as they can cut or cancel coverage with little to no warning to you.
There are many advantages to being covered under the GLS plan, banks are more apt to lend money to customers that have their AR protected and will in many cases provide you with favorable rates. Freight Forwarders are beginning to require that their agents join GLS to ensure that all transaction between entities are insured and protected from possible insolvency.
